Canaan Faces Nasdaq Compliance Notice Over Bid Price

Nut Graph

Canaan’s Nasdaq compliance notice highlights challenges in maintaining share value amidst cryptocurrency market fluctuations.

Main Content

Main Content Section

Canaan Inc., known for its ASIC chips in the crypto sector, received a Nasdaq notification for non-compliance with minimum bid requirements. This follows a stock decline, leading shares to trade below $1 for a 30-day period.

Chairman and CEO Nangeng Zhang oversees Canaan’s response to Nasdaq’s notification. To avoid delisting, they must adhere to Nasdaq Listing Rule 5550(a)(2), maintaining a $1 closing bid price over 10 consecutive days by November 10. “Canaan is actively monitoring its stock price and exploring strategic measures to address the compliance issue,” Zhang stated.

Market Impact

The compliance notice significantly impacts Canaan’s market standing, potentially affecting investor confidence. Their current stock trades at approximately $0.79, with market cap approximately $297.2 million. Maintaining Nasdaq listing is crucial for credibility.

Regaining compliance involves achieving a $1 share price, emphasizing the need for corporate strategies. If unmet within 180 days, a possible extension remains, dependent on their ability to meet other Nasdaq standards.

Next Steps

Canaan’s next steps may include restructuring strategies like reverse stock splits. Proactive measures could reestablish investor confidence, amid analyst price targets indicating possible growth between $2.51 and $8.00.

Analyst predictions show potential upside if compliance is regained. Historical patterns suggest similar companies execute corporate adjustments effectively. Maintaining listing could stabilize Canaan’s position in the ever-evolving crypto market.
